December 13, 2011
Today, the House passed a compromise version of the National Defense Authorization Act (NDAA), which included key provisions for Wright-Patterson Air Force Base as advocated for by Congressman Mike Turner. The bill will have a far reaching impact on Southwest Ohio and Wright-Patterson AFB when approved by the Senate and signed into law by the President. Turner's amendments to the annual Defense Department bill include provisions which enhance leadership at the Air Force Institute of Technology (AFIT) and the Air Force Research Lab (AFRL).

December 6, 2011
Today, Congressman Mike Turner (OH-3) voted in support of the Regulations from the Executive in Need of Scrutiny (REINS) Act (H.R. 10). The bill, of which Turner is a cosponsor, would require Congress to take an up-or-down, stand-alone vote, and for the President to sign-off on, all new major rules before they can be imposed on the American people, job-creating small businesses, or State and local governments. .

December 5, 2011
Congressman Mike Turner (OH-3) has introduced the Senior Veterans Housing Assistance Act of 2011 (H.R. 3546). The bill would make sure that government regulations do not pose an impediment to providing access to affordable housing for seniors who have served our nation.
